April 28, 2021
Jollibee, a fried chicken chain based in The Philippines with more than 1,478 locations worldwide, has announced a restaurant design to support its growth plans in Europe.
The chain will open a flagship store in Leicester Square, London in May featuring the redesign, followed by another six stores opening before the end of 2021 in Edinburgh, Newcastle, Leeds, Nottingham, Cardiff and Reading, according to a press release.
